1. Who we are

Get Ahead Gifts ("we", "us", "our") is an Australian independent business (ABN 74 895 038 288) providing a gift-reminder and gift-discovery service. This policy explains how we handle personal information under the Australian Privacy Act 1988 (Cth) and the Australian Privacy Principles (APPs).

By using the service you consent to the handling of your information as described here. If you don't agree, please don't use the service.

2. Personal information we collect

  • Account information: your email address, and — if you sign in with Google — your name and profile picture. We receive these from Google; we never see your Google password.
  • Information about other people that you enter: names, nicknames, relationship, birthdays and other occasion dates, interests, gift notes, gift history and any photo you upload. This is the core of the service, and you are responsible for having a reasonable basis to store it (see section 9).
  • Your preferences: reminder lead times, budgets, priority flags, shortlists and gift plans.
  • Optional sign-ups: your email address if you register interest in something we're still building (for example personalised gift boxes or the gifting concierge).
  • Messages you send us: the content of contact-form messages, feedback and emails.
  • Technical and usage data: IP address, browser and device type, pages viewed, referring page, and which gift links you click.

We don't ask for and don't want payment card details, government identifiers, health information or other sensitive information.

5. Cookies, analytics and affiliate tracking

Essential cookies and local storage. We use these to keep you signed in and remember basic preferences. The service can't work without them.

Analytics. We use privacy-conscious, aggregate analytics to count page views and clicks so we know which guides and gift ideas are useful. We use this at an aggregate level and don't use it to build advertising profiles.

Affiliate tracking. When you tap a "Shop" link, we log the gift slug, a timestamp and the page you came from on our side. You are then redirected to the retailer through an affiliate program's tracked link. That program and the retailer may set their own cookies on your browser to attribute a purchase to us — this happens on their domains, under their own privacy policies, and we never receive your payment details or your order contents. We may receive de-identified, aggregate reports (for example "3 sales this month").

Your controls. You can clear or block cookies in your browser settings at any time, and use your browser's tracking-protection settings. Blocking essential cookies will sign you out; blocking affiliate cookies won't change what you pay. See our Affiliate Disclosure for how commissions work.

7. Storage and security

Data is stored in secure managed databases with encryption in transit. Access is restricted by row-level security so each account can only read and write its own people, notes, shortlists and plans, and staff access is limited to what's needed to run and support the service. No system is perfectly secure, but if a data breach likely to cause serious harm occurs, we will notify affected users and the Office of the Australian Information Commissioner (OAIC) as required by the Notifiable Data Breaches scheme.

8. How long we keep it — and deletion

  • While your account is open: we keep your account details and the people, dates and notes you've saved so the service works.
  • If you delete something in the app (a person, a note, a plan), it is removed from your account immediately and purged from backups in the normal backup rotation, generally within 30 days.
  • If you delete your account: your profile, saved people, notes, shortlists and plans are deleted. Some records may be retained where the law requires it, or in de-identified aggregate form (for example click counts that can no longer identify you).
  • Interest and waitlist emails: kept until you unsubscribe or ask us to remove you, and no longer than 24 months of inactivity.
  • Support emails: kept up to 24 months so we have context if you write again.
  • Technical logs: kept for a short period (typically up to 90 days) for security and debugging.
